Common House Settling Repair Jobs
Foundation Settlement Repair - stabilizes uneven or sinking foundations to prevent further structural issues.
Pier and Beam Repair - addresses shifting or damaged support systems to maintain home stability.
Slab Jacking - lifts and levels concrete slabs that have settled or cracked over time.
Crack Injection - seals structural cracks to prevent water intrusion and further damage.
Soil Stabilization - improves ground support to reduce future settling and shifting.
Basement Wall Repair - reinforces or replaces bowed or cracked basement walls for safety and durability.
House Settling Repair Questions
What causes house settling issues? House settling can result from soil movement, moisture changes, or foundation shifts over time.
How can I tell if my house is settling? Signs include uneven floors, cracks in walls or ceilings, and sticking doors or windows.
What types of repairs are involved in house settling? Repairs may include foundation stabilization, crack repair, and adjusting framing to restore level surfaces.
Is house settling a safety concern? While settling can cause structural issues, addressing repairs promptly helps maintain the home's stability and safety.
